Key Features

  • Size and quantity: Six sheets sized 12 x 36 x 0.06 in give consistent panels for multiple projects without repeated cutting from large stock.
  • Dual surface finish: Each sheet has a shiny side and a textured matte side, making it simple to choose the finish that fits visible or structural uses.
  • Thermoforming properties: Heat to roughly 70-96C and the sheet becomes flexible enough to bend and hold shapes useful for small curves and panels.
  • Impact resistance: The ABS material bends rather than shatters under force, which helps in applications where toughness matters more than rigidity.
  • Easy to process: Sheets can be cut at room temperature with tools like jigsaws, table saws, or rotary tools for precise trimming and shapes.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can these sheets be bent into curves?
Yes. Heat the sheet to the recommended 70-96C range, bend to the desired angle, and hold until it cools to retain the shape.

What tools cut these sheets cleanly?
They can be cut at room temperature using table saws, jigsaws, rotary tools like a Dremel, or waterjets for smoother edges.

Is this thickness suitable for outdoor use?
The 0.06 in thickness is best for interior or light-duty applications; prolonged outdoor exposure or heavy loads may require thicker or UV-stabilized materials.
